Is Heatstroke Covered by Insurance?
It is crucial to understand whether or not insurance policies actually cover heatstroke. Providing clarity on this matter, several insurance experts have explained that, in India, most standard health insurance policies cover only the medical treatment associated with heatstroke-related illnesses. However, according to specific regulations, the extent of this coverage depends entirely on the specific terms and conditions of your individual policy.
Is Hospitalization Mandatory?
Essentially, to fully avail the benefits of a health insurance claim, the most effective approach is for the patient to be formally admitted to a hospital based on a doctor's written recommendation.
Cashless and Reimbursement Facilities
Furthermore, if a patient receives treatment at a hospital within the insurance company's network, they can easily avail the benefit of cashless treatment without any hassle. However, if treatment is sought at a non-network hospital, the patient can only file for a reimbursement claim after discharge, upon submitting all relevant medical reports, doctor's prescriptions, and medical bills.
